We are currently seeking a highly motivated Quantitative Researcher to join our high-performing Systematic Equity Team, which manages over EUR 70 billion in assets under management. Based in our Frankfurt office, you will contribute to advancing our investment philosophy, which leverages systematic approaches to capture risk premiums such as value, trend-following, and quality across diverse market conditions.

What You Will Do

  1. Conduct in-depth research on systematic equity investment strategies to deliver consistent excess returns.
  2. Collaborate with portfolio managers to integrate quantitative insights into investment strategies.
  3. Design, develop, and enhance quantitative investment processes and tools to support portfolio management, reporting, and marketing activities.
  4. Present research findings and model outcomes to senior management and stakeholders.
  5. Create high-quality materials and whitepapers to educate sophisticated clients on quantitative investment solutions.
  6. Analyze performance data and present insights to internal and external stakeholders, including clients.
  7. Stay updated with the latest developments in quantitative finance and equity markets.
What You Bring

  1. Proven experience (4+ years) in the financial industry, focusing on quantitative research, fund management, or signal implementation.
  2. Advanced academic credentials, such as a PhD in Mathematics, Physics, Computer Science, Quantitative Finance, Economics, or related fields.
  3. Strong programming expertise in tools like Python, R, PySpark, SQL, and frameworks such as Shiny, Dash.
  4. Proficiency in statistical analysis, machine learning, and artificial intelligence techniques as well as asset pricing models and relevant economic theories.
  5. Experience in Azure Cloud Technologies (e.g., Databricks, MLflow) or other relevant frameworks.
  6. Proficiency in financial market data tools such as Bloomberg, Refinitiv, and familiarity with unstructured and alternative datasets.
  7. Exceptional intellectual curiosity, critical reasoning, and attention to detail, combined with a passion for solving complex technical challenges.
  8. Outstanding analytical, presentation, and communication skills, with a collaborative mindset to thrive in a global team environment.
  9. CFA designation or progress towards CFA is preferred.
